Is Gadebridge a good place to live?
200 postcodes · 200 postcodes
In Gadebridge (HP1 3), recorded crime is 8% above the national average, homes sell for around £473,923 on average, there are 5 schools in the area (1 of 1 Ofsted-rated Good or Outstanding), flood risk from rivers and the sea is low, and it ranks as close to the national average for deprivation (deprivation decile 6/10, where 1 is most deprived).

Flood risk in Gadebridge HP1 3
Gadebridge HP1 3 has no significant flood risk from rivers or the sea; none of its ~4,007 assessed properties fall in a modelled rivers-and-sea flood zone.
Source: Environment Agency, Risk of Flooding from Rivers and Sea, updated 2026-06-27. Surface-water and groundwater flooding are modelled separately and are not included here. Commission an official flood search before purchase.
